Show MHT BLUE HITS BALL OVER WALL Gets Credit for Only Double, Dou-ble, However, as Winning Win-ning Run Is on Second. By Universal Service. PORTLAND. May 2. Portland hopped all over Ray Kremer In the ninth today and, with the score tied and two on, Blue lifted the ball over the right field fence. Inasmuch as Eddie Bogart was on second and only one run was needed to win. Blue gets credit only for a dou- "'stumpfs double Elliott's out and Kremor'a sacrifice fly gave Oakland us IUAlunS for Koeh.er, started the victorious rally. He singled to left and Westerzil singled to right Bogart forced Westerzil at second. Oldham singled to left and tied the score when Baker came In. Blue then hit the ball over the fence.
